Bandwidth Inc. (NASDAQ:BAND - Free Report) - Research analysts at Zacks Research issued their Q1 2025 EPS estimates for Bandwidth in a note issued to investors on Tuesday, March 11th. Zacks Research analyst R. Department anticipates that the company will earn $0.02 per share for the quarter. The consensus estimate for Bandwidth's current full-year earnings is $0.22 per share. Zacks Research also issued estimates for Bandwidth's Q2 2025 earnings at $0.04 EPS, Q3 2025 earnings at $0.02 EPS, Q4 2025 earnings at ($0.05) EPS, FY2025 earnings at $0.03 EPS, Q1 2026 earnings at $0.02 EPS, Q2 2026 earnings at $0.16 EPS, Q3 2026 earnings at $0.04 EPS, Q4 2026 earnings at $0.24 EPS and FY2026 earnings at $0.45 EPS.
Bandwidth (NASDAQ:BAND -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, February 20th. The company reported $0.02 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$0.38 by ($0.36). Bandwidth had a negative net margin of 0.87% and a positive return on equity of 0.53%. The business had revenue of $209.97 million for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$203.68 million.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$0.38 EPS.

About Bandwidth

Bandwidth is a leading enterprise cloud communications company. Companies like Cisco, Google, Microsoft, RingCentral, Uber, and Zoom use Bandwidth's APIs to easily embed voice, messaging, and emergency services into software and applications. Bandwidth is the first and only CPaaS provider offering a robust selection of communications APIs built around their own IP voice network.
